High Speed Catamaran 'Snaefell' leaving Belfast for Douglas, Isle of Man.
Launched in 1991 Snaefell is owned and opeated by the Isle of Man Steam Packet company and generally operates between Douglas and Belfast or Dublin. See LinkExternal link for more information. See also J3575 : HSC 'Manannan' at Belfast.
The catamaran is named after the highest mountain on the Isle of Man - see SC3988 : Snaefell from The Braaid.
